Pre-Tender Market Engagement - Business Case Development (from OBC to FBC) for Project CASTLE

Descriptions

Tees Valley Combined Authority (TVCA), part of the Tees Valley Combined Authority Group, seeks to engage the market through this Pre-Tender Market Engagement (PTME) exercise in preparation for the procurement of an impartial consultant to prepare and author a Green Book-compliant Business Case for Project CASTLE. The Connected Automated Strategic Teesside Logistics Ecosystem (CASTLE) project aims to drive technological and economic transformation across Tees Valley. Project CASTLE aims to deliver a step-change in regional passenger mobility, logistics, and innovation by establishing a Connected and Automated Mobility (CAMhub) at Teesside International Airport (TIA). This demonstrator site will serve as the foundation for proving Connected and Automated Mobility (CAM) concepts, airside automation, and data-led operational innovation, with a view to regional deployment of CAMTrams (autonomous bus shuttles) into 5 town centres, (1 per local authority), which will enhance inclusive mobility across Tees Valley. This PTME aims to: • Understand the market's capability and appetite to deliver a Green Book-compliant Outline Business Case (OBC) trough to Full Business Case (FBC) for complex, CAM innovation-led transport projects. • Validate suppliers' experience in transport business case development, with a focus on connected & automated transport systems. • Assess market capacity, availability of specialist expertise (e.g. CAM, passenger services and logistics), and anticipated delivery timelines. • Explore indicative costs, delivery models, and dependencies-particularly relating to regulatory interfaces, stakeholder engagement (e.g. airport, DfT, CCAV), and cross-sector coordination. • Provide potential suppliers with the opportunity to raise queries, identify delivery risks, and suggest approaches that could enhance the specification or value for money of the commission. The final commission is expected to include development of the Outline Business Case through to Full Business Case, structured around HM Treasury's Five Case Model and aligned with Department for Transport and Connected & Automated Mobility (CAM) guidance, where applicable.
